Mortgage Disability Insurance

Mortgage Disability Insurance under an individual insurance plan is a type of insurance that helps you continue paying your mortgage if you become disabled and unable to work due to illness or injury.

This type of insurance is designed specifically to protect your home by ensuring that your mortgage payments are covered during a period when you’re unable to earn an income because of a disability.

How Mortgage Disability Insurance Works:

  1. Coverage for Mortgage Payments: If you become disabled and can’t work, mortgage disability insurance provides a monthly benefit to cover your mortgage payments. This allows you to keep your home while you’re recovering without worrying about falling behind on your mortgage.
  2. Monthly Payouts: Instead of a lump-sum payout like life insurance, this insurance typically provides monthly payments that go directly toward your mortgage. The amount of the benefit usually matches your monthly mortgage payment or a portion of it, depending on the plan.
  3. Waiting Period: There is usually a waiting period (also called an “elimination period”) before the insurance benefits kick in. This is typically 30, 60, or 90 days after you become disabled. During this waiting period, you would need to use other savings or income to cover your mortgage payments.
  4. Benefit Duration: Mortgage disability insurance usually covers you for a specific period of time (e.g., until you’re able to return to work or for a set number of years). Some policies provide coverage until your mortgage is paid off, while others have a defined benefit period.
  5. Eligibility and Medical Requirements: You may need to provide medical information and undergo a health assessment to qualify for this insurance, and coverage might be denied or limited if you have pre-existing health conditions.

Why It’s Important:

  • Protects Your Home: The main goal of mortgage disability insurance is to prevent you from losing your home if you’re unable to work due to a disability. Without it, you could face financial stress trying to make mortgage payments while dealing with your health issues.
  • Peace of Mind: Knowing that your mortgage payments will be taken care of in the event of a disability can provide peace of mind, allowing you to focus on your recovery instead of financial concerns.

Key Benefits of Mortgage Disability Insurance (Individual Plan):

  1. Specific to Your Mortgage: Unlike general disability insurance, which replaces a portion of your income, mortgage disability insurance is tailored to cover your specific mortgage payments, helping you stay in your home.
  2. Direct Payment to Lender: Some plans pay the benefits directly to your mortgage lender, ensuring that your mortgage is always up-to-date, even if you’re unable to manage your finances during a disability.
  3. Protects Family and Assets: If you’re the primary income earner in your household, this type of insurance helps protect your family from the added burden of mortgage payments during a tough time.
  4. Prevents Foreclosure: Without coverage, missing mortgage payments could lead to foreclosure, which could cause you to lose your home. Mortgage disability insurance ensures that your lender gets paid, preventing foreclosure during your disability.

Summary:

Mortgage disability insurance under an individual plan helps ensure that you can continue making your mortgage payments if you become disabled and unable to work. It provides a safety net for homeowners, preventing the risk of losing your home due to financial hardship caused by a disability. It typically covers your monthly mortgage payments and continues to pay them for a set period, giving you peace of mind while you focus on recovery.
